logo

Output 5d9e6abc320c5dd80e97f345077592c7ea04b99056bf613d982e2ca46eeb310c:31

value
19379178
script pubkey
OP_0 OP_PUSHBYTES_20 59ff1493dcbfa42fc4ba3df2a1aec6583bb6a5ea
address
bc1qt8l3fy7uh7jzl3968he2rtkxtqamdf02rkrdwx
transaction
5d9e6abc320c5dd80e97f345077592c7ea04b99056bf613d982e2ca46eeb310c